This volume examines the higher-level discussions convened at Wilton Park, the UK’s Foreign Commonwealth and Development Office’s policy forum, since its inception in 1946. Originally a ‘re-education’ camp after World War II in the principles and practice of democracy, Wilton Park has evolved into a first-class international policy forum and UK soft power asset working in more than 50 countries.
